Thrive Therapy of Texas has opened a new branch in Bee Cave, extending its services from the primary clinic in West Texas, which has been operational for nine years. The new facility was inaugurated with a ribbon-cutting ceremony organized by the Austin Chamber of Commerce.

The clinic is now accepting patients of all ages for speech and occupational therapy. They offer free screenings for speech and language development. As a bilingual establishment, Thrive Therapy caters to individuals from newborns to adults, addressing various disorders such as feeding, swallowing, speech, language, and orofacial myofunctional disorders. These include issues related to mouth tissues and muscles like tongue ties.

The clinic emphasizes its additional training in myofunctional therapy and highlights that it is clinician-owned and operated. Thrive Therapy accepts most insurance plans.
